Job Summary

The City of Birmingham is seeking a highly qualified Engineering Drafter Supervisor. This role involves creating detailed technical drawings and plans for roads, bridges, utilities, and other public infrastructure projects. The Engineering Drafter Supervisor will oversee a team of drafters, assigning tasks, reviewing work for accuracy and compliance with engineering standards, and ensuring that deadlines and project specifications are met. Responsibilities also include conducting on-site inspections, reviewing the work of crews and contractors against established specifications, and interacting with various public entities. Additionally, the Engineering Drafter Supervisor will provide technical guidance, ensure adherence to local and federal regulations, and support the development of drafting standards and procedures to maintain quality and efficiency across all projects.

Minimum Qualifications

The following are job-related qualifications that are required for employment consideration for this position:

  • Driver's license.
  • Associates degree, or higher, from an accredited college or technical school in Drafting, Engineering, Architecture, or other closely related field.
  • Extensive work experience using computer-aided design software (Carlson, Auto-CAD, Microstation, etc.) to produce drawings and/or specification for architectural or civil design projects and mapping.
  • Work experience as a lead drafter, including mentoring, training, and reviewing the work of other less experience drafters.

Preferred Qualifications

The following are job-related qualifications deemed desirable by the City of Birmingham. These qualifications may be considered by Birmingham when reviewing applications and inviting candidates to participate in subsequent steps in the selection processes.

  • Experience using Carlson software to produce drawings/plans.

Typical Job Duties

  • Produces plans, blueprints and drawings depicting infrastructure (e.g., sewers, roads, architecture, structural, etc.) using computer-assisted drafting systems (i.e., IntelliCAD, Auto-CAD), drafting machines, and/or by hand, to be used for civil engineering, construction projects, and/or public knowledge.
  • Completes “as-built” drawings using engineering and/or architectural software.
  • Maintains a hard-copy and digital filing system through manually organizing and scanning new and/or existing hard-copies of maps, blueprints and drawings and tracking computer-based files.
  • Assists in managing civil engineering and/or construction projects by conducting on-site inspections, reviewing work of crews and contractors and interacting with the public.
  • Researches and investigates existing structures, maps and documents in order to develop plans and communicate accurate information to colleagues including but not limited to drafters, engineers, architects, supervisors, consultants and the general public.
  • Conducts site investigations to gain additional information and ensure accuracy of field and documented information.
  • Supervises staff by assigning and distributing work, directing staff in their job duties, monitoring progress of work, providing feedback and/or training.
  • Reviews maps and drawings to ensure calculations are correct and that the appropriate information is listed.
  • Reviews site plans for any site work being done in right-of-way.
  • Reviews the work of contractors, making changes to civil engineering and/or construction plans, as necessary ((e.g., roads, bridges, sewer (sanitary and storm), etc.).
  • Analyzes workload of staff by gathering relevant data (e.g., number of projects assigned, size and scope of projects, etc.) in order to make assignments and adjust responsibilities as needed.
  • Assigns and distributes work to staff based upon departmental/division needs, deadlines and qualifications of personnel.

Physical Demands

Job is primarily sedentary involving sitting for long periods of time. At times, job may require light to moderate physical exertion, including lifting, carrying, bending, stooping, kneeling, crouching, or twisting. Job may also involve occasional lifting of items or objects weighing up to 50 lbs.

Work Environment

Work is conducted both indoors in an office setting as well as regular field visits to outdoor worksites. Incumbents may be required to enter properties, construction sites, residences, and buildings under various stages of construction and repair. Job may also require incumbents to be exposed to inclement weather when working outdoors (e.g., extreme heat, cold, rain, snow, wind, etc.).
